    Myosotis ( / ˌmaɪəˈsoʊtɪs / MY-ə-SOH-tiss[ 3]) is a genus of flowering plants in the family Boraginaceae. The name comes from the Ancient Greek μυοσωτίς "mouse's ear", which the foliage is thought to resemble. [ 4] In the Northern Hemisphere, they are colloquially known as forget-me-nots or scorpion grasses. [ 5]

    Dementia is a syndrome associated with many neurodegenerative diseases, characterized by a general decline in cognitive abilities that affects a person's ability to perform everyday activities. This typically involves problems with memory, thinking, behavior, and motor control. [ 10]
